METALS MATERIALS ENGINEERING IN TANK-AUTOMOTIVE EQUIPMENT
Abstract
Materials engineering requirements peculiar to tank-automotive equipment can be related to significant basic application factors wherein material suitability can be judged. These factors include weight, service durability, utilization, cost and ballistic integrity. Examples of prior and current development and application programs are described to demonstrate the importance of total materials analysis in tank-automotive equipment for achieving greater reliability, manufacturing simplicity and lower cost. Some of the topics covered are aluminum armor, explosive welding, explosive forming, application of leaded steels, and design around brittle fracture.
